Thoughts on Weaning

Well, Charlotte will be 11 months next week so I am beginning to wean her now. I'd like her to be ready to drink milk on her 1st birthday. She is really good at drinking from her sippy cup so hopefully this will be a smooth transition! Since she was about 6 months old I've been nursing her 4 times a day (7, 11, 3, and 7). But, as she's been eating more and more table food she has really lost interest in her midday feedings. We have to be in a private place because she is so easily distracted! So this week I dropped her 3 pm feeding. 

We had such a rough time getting started with breastfeeding. The lactation consultant said she was just sucking to shallow?! and that hopefully as she got older she would be able to do this better. The first week home was horrible - she lost way too much weight and cried literally the whole time (I would too if I wasn't getting enough to eat!). So after a trip to the lactation consultant I had to begin pumping to get my milk supply back and get her some food to eat. Ahhh pumping....little did I know that I'd be pumping ALL the time for the next 2 1/2 months!! But, PRAISE GOD we finally got the hang of it! I appreciate being able to offer Charlotte a bottle every now and then but breastfeeding is so much easier! All this to say, I am very thankful for all that the Lord taught me during that very trying time and that we were finally able to breasfeed. Besides the fact that breasfeeding is nutritionally superior, provides all kinds of immunity, and helped me lose the baby weight (yeah!), I have really come to love the special time spent with Charlotte. And I will miss it!
